Completion Indicator is a visual interface element that communicates progress status and provides feedback about ongoing processes or tasks within digital applications and systems. This fundamental component of user interface design serves to reduce uncertainty and anxiety by keeping users informed about the status of operations, particularly during processes that require waiting periods or multiple steps. The concept emerged from early computing interfaces where users needed clear signals about system operations, and has evolved into sophisticated visual representations that can include progress bars, spinning wheels, percentage indicators, or step-by-step completion markers. In modern interface design, completion indicators follow established patterns that typically show progress through animation, color changes, or numerical representation, adhering to the principle of visibility of system status - one of the key heuristics in user experience design. These indicators can be either determinate, showing specific progress towards a known endpoint, or indeterminate, indicating activity without a specific completion target. The implementation of completion indicators has been shown to significantly impact user perception of wait times and system efficiency, with research indicating that animated indicators can make waiting times feel shorter and increase user satisfaction. When designing completion indicators, considerations must be made for accessibility, ensuring that progress information is conveyed through multiple channels including visual, textual, and potentially auditory means. Contemporary completion indicators often incorporate micro-interactions and subtle animations that not only inform users but also contribute to the overall brand identity and user engagement of digital products.
